as.matrix.Niche {galgo} | R Documentation |
Converts the chromosome values (genes) to a matrix. Chromosomes are rows and genes are columns.
## S3 method for class 'Niche': as.matrix(x, fitness=FALSE, ...)
Returns a matrix containig the genes for all chromosomes. Chromosomes are rows and genes are columns.
